About 11 Hazel Close
11 Hazel Close is a four-bedroom detached house in Measham, Swadlincote, Swadlincote (DE12 7JX). It has a recorded floor area of 100 m² (around 1076 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1996-2002 and council tax band D. The latest certificate (August 2013) shows a D (score 61), on the cusp of jumping into the C band. The recommended improvements would lift it to B (score 81), a 2-band jump. The latest certificate is from August 2013, so improvements made since then won't be reflected. Other recorded features include a conservatory. The home occupies a cul-de-sac position.
Across 1995–2021, sale prices on this property compounded at 4.6% per year. Today's modelled estimate of £299,000 is 19.6% above the 2021 sale price.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£232/sq ft) was about 172.4% above the typical sold price in the postcode. Last sale on file: £250,000 in March 2021. That sale was during the post-pandemic price surge, when transactions cleared materially above pre-2020 trend.
